'In Guatemala it is traditional to give tiny
'Worry Dolls' to people who cannot sleep
due to worries. People express their
troubles to the doll in secret and place it
under their pillow. According to folklore
the doll is thought to worry in their place,
thereby permitting the person to sleep
peacefully.
We are 'live incarnations' of these Worry
Dolls. You can hand over your written
confessions and we will physically take
them away from you, which we hope will
emphasise to you the sense of clearing
your mind. For each sermon we respond
to the theme through our dress, with the
aim of getting people to think about the
particular subject of the day.'
